The latest issue of Huck hits shelves this week, heralding the return of surfing Zen master Rob Machado. Having stepped away from the professional circuit for the mellower life of a family guy, Machado is back with a new film, new focus and new place in the spotlight. Huck caught up with the stylemaster on The Drifter promotional tour to find out how the fanfare and pageantry is affecting his soul surfer vibe.

And that’s not all. Thanks to a healthy reminder that the spirit of DIY is still alive, the pages of this issue reek of self-made sweat. Man of the people Tech N9ne builds an independent empire. Bulgarian skater Alex Kyourkiev brings down a wall. Snowboarding’s renegade torchbearer Terje Haakonsen burns the Olympics. The All-Ages Movement Project fights the system. New York City skaters make a home under the Bridge; Argentine locals carve theirs out of a hill. And No Age just say no, no, no!
